About 47 Hayhurst Road

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

47 Hayhurst Road is a semi-detached house in Luton (LU4 0DA). It has a recorded floor area of 143 m² (around 1539 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(November 2015) shows a C (score 79), near the top of the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to A (score 92),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from November 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

Untraded for 29 years, with the last transfer in December 1996. Only one transfer is on record with HM Land Registry,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ands for a long time. At 143 m² the property is well over the postcode median (87 m² across 27 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 74% of similar EPCs). Today's modelled estimate of £400,000 sits 569.5% above the 1996 sale of £59,750.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£39/sq ft) was about 74.9% below the postcode norm. 3 planning records sit against the property, 1 approved, 2 refused.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ved.
